¿Qué puedo hacer para evitar que el iPhone 4 corte mi título al agregar a la pantalla de inicio?

StackOverflow https://stackoverflow.com/questions/4883795

  •  28-10-2019
  •  | 
  •  

Pregunta

Tengo un título de página web larga y al agregar a la pantalla de inicio en las versiones anteriores de iPhone, todo el título es visible en el cuadro de diálogo de confirmación. Cuando agrego a la pantalla de inicio en el iPhone 4, el título se corta después del símbolo 12. ¿Hay alguna manera de detener este corte para que iPhone muestre el título completo de forma predeterminada?

¿Fue útil?

Solución

No, no hay forma de prevenir eso. Los nombres de aplicaciones en la pantalla de inicio se limitan a un máximo de 12 caracteres. Cualquier cosa más allá de eso se truncará colocando un elipsis en el medio del nombre.

Deberá mantener el título de su sitio web por debajo 13 caracteres en el iPhone si quieres evitar que se corten. Vea las otras respuestas para posibles formas de hacerlo.

Actualizar: A partir de iOS 6, puede usar una metaetiqueta para establecer el nombre de su aplicación como se muestra en la pantalla de inicio. Los detalles completos e instrucciones están disponibles aquí.

Otros consejos

Aparentemente habrá un indocumentado metaetaje

<meta name="apple-mobile-web-app-title" content="Title">

en iOS 6 para resolver ese problema.

Use un título de página corto con este código:

<script type="text/javascript">
  if( navigator.userAgent.match(/iPhone/i) || 
      navigator.userAgent.match(/iPod/i) || 
      navigator.userAgent.match(/iPad/i)
    ) {
         document.title = "Short title";
      }
</script>

Pero no puedes usar el título completo.

Puede cambiar el título de dispositivos iOS como ha respondido Woodleader, pero esto lo cambiará en Safari móvil normal. Solo el usuario puede cambiar el título de la aplicación web. No es posible hacerlo con metaetics o programáticamente. Por lo tanto, solo necesita elegir un título más corto o dejarlo al usuario, que probablemente lo cambiará, si es demasiado largo.

Licenciado bajo: CC-BY-SA con atribución
No afiliado a StackOverflow
scroll top